A Royal Duet That Stopped the Room: Kate Middleton and Princess Charlotte’s Piano Moment No One Expected

There are royal moments that feel ceremonial — and then there are moments that feel unmistakably human.

At the opening of her annual Christmas carol concert, Catherine, Princess of Wales delivered the latter, stunning audiences by sitting at the piano and being joined not by a seasoned musician, but by her daughter, Princess Charlotte.

What followed was quiet, graceful, and unexpectedly moving — a royal duet that instantly became the emotional centerpiece of the evening.

The Princess of Wales’s Christmas carol concert has become a cherished tradition — elegant, reflective, and filled with star-studded performances. But this year, the opening moment shifted the tone entirely.

As the lights softened and the piano began, it became clear this wouldn’t be a typical royal appearance. Kate played with calm confidence, and moments later, Charlotte joined her, seated beside her mother with visible focus and poise.

There was no grand announcement.
No dramatic introduction.

Just music — and a shared moment.
